Robert Leigh Reynolds, admitted to practice in 1967, was convicted on his guilty plea of one count of grand theft by embezzlement. (Pen. Code, § 487, subd. 1.) He was granted probation. Since the offense involved moral turpitude, we referred the matter to the State Bar for a hearing, report, and recommendation on the question of discipline.
